Full Description
A chalk pit is marked on the Ordnance Survey 1st edition map at Lodge Farm, Pamphill (1) along with another possible pit or pond. They are visible as earthworks on lidar imagery (2) and were digitally plotted during the Dorset Middle Stour Catchment AI&M Project.
